Job Description

Job Summary Looking for more employees to join a new division of our business! In this role, you will be responsible for diagnosing, repairing, and rebuilding a variety of large forklifts and Construction equipment. Your mechanical knowledge and hands-on skills will contribute to the growth of our business by getting equipment rent and retail ready to sell to our customers What you'll do Diagnose mechanical issues in large forklifts and other heavy equipment Perform routine maintenance and repairs on diesel engines, transmissions, hydraulics, air brakes, etc. Undertake rebuilding projects including replacing engines, transmissions, hydraulics etc Utilize hand tools, power tools, and welding techniques for fabrication and assembly tasks. Conduct thorough inspections of equipment to identify potential issues Maintain accurate records of all service work performed on equipment. Collaborate with team members to enhance operational efficiency and safety standards. Operate heavy machinery as needed to assist in repairs or maintenance tasks. Basic qualifications Proven experience as a mechanic with a focus on heavy equipment or automotive repair. Strong mechanical knowledge of forklifts, excavators, cranes, farm machinery, and industrial equipment. Familiarity with OEM specifications and the ability to read schematics effectively. Preferred qualifications Previous dealership experience is a plus! Skills in fabrication, welding and tire service are advantageous. Ability to perform heavy lifting and operate various types of machinery safely.
